Overview of the application of airtightness testing equipment
The 0-210Mpa air tightness testing machine is particularly suitable for pressure testing of pressure equipment such as valves, pipelines, high-pressure vessels, and connectors. It can meet the factory inspection of drilling blowout preventers, oil (gas) trees and wellhead devices, throttling and well control manifolds, and can also meet the functional testing of the above-mentioned products. This model of airtight sealing test bench is suitable for testing the airtightness of various pressure vessels in petroleum engineering, including pipes, blowout preventers, valves, gas wellhead equipment, manifolds, downhole tools, aviation, scientific research institutions, and various industries.
